Backed by a four-run first inning against Felix Hernandez, the A’s pieced together a tidy bullpen day to edge the Mariners, 4-3, and avoid a three-game sweep at the Coliseum on Thursday afternoon. Stephen Piscotty put the A’s on top with a two-out, two-run double. Hernandez went on to pitch six innings and retired 16 of his final 17 batters.
